Currently on display at the Cairns Botanic Gardens is the incredible Titan Arum (Amorphophallus titanum), also known as the famous "Co**se Flower."
Native to the rainforests of Sumatra, Indonesia, this rare and endangered plant is one of the largest flowering structures in the world. What makes it even more remarkable is its unusual scent, often compared to rotting flesh, which attracts its natural pollinators such as carrion beetles and flesh flies.
A Titan Arum can take up to 10 years to produce a bloom, and when it finally does, the spectacle lasts for only 24 to 36 hours before collapsing.
